3 weeks ago all the phats were worth *much* more "street" value (I heard blue around 5b), but from my understanding that was because ge limits making all rares that were valued higher than the ge price to have ridiculous "street" values. With the free trade and that they're easily buyable/sellable with pure cash (instead of other rares) there's no "street" value anymore. IDK if that made any sense.

I'd say hang on to it though, as I can see a blue being somewhat tough to get a hold of again.

Yes it is easier and there is more potential buyers, but the prices on rares before were so high because of the ridiculous requirements to buy one (of the higher rares I mean, ie. blue phat).
The people investing in them were willing to pay and do such awkward trades for amounts that are "street" value much more than the ge value before because they were a guaranteed profit. There was no way the ge value would ever catch up to the street value and that caused their "worth" to raise higher and higher.

Now that there is free trade there's less...for lack of a better word...stability in the phats' values. Before they were always rising. Now they still will probably keep rising, but at a much slower pace.

With that said, yes their cash value will rise. Will it ever reach the supposed value of a month or two ago? I doubt it.
